How Our Emergency Water Extraction Service Works
Our emergency water extraction service involves a thorough process to ensure your property is restored to its original condition. We'll assess the damage, extract the water, and dry your property using advanced equipment. This process is crucial to prevent further damage and ensure your safety.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We'll send our technicians to assess the damage and create a customized plan to extract the water and dry your property. Our team will identify the source of the water and develop a strategy to prevent future incidents. We'll also communicate with you throughout the process to ensure your needs are met.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We'll use advanced equipment to extract the water from your property. This process can take anywhere from 30 minutes to several hours, depending on the severity of the damage.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
We'll use specialized equipment to dry your property and prevent mold and mildew growth. This process can take several days to a week, depending on the extent of the damage. Our team will monitor the drying process to ensure your property is restored to its original condition.
Step 4: Final Inspection and Cleaning
We'll conduct a final inspection to ensure your property is dry and safe. We'll also clean and disinfect any affected areas to prevent future damage. Our team will provide you with a detailed report of the work completed and any recommendations for future maintenance.

Warning Signs You Need Emergency Water Extraction
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and even safety hazards. Be aware of these common signs that show you need emergency water extraction services:
Musty Odors That Won't Go Away
Unpleasant odors can show moisture accumulation in your property. Don't ignore these odors, as they can lead to mold and mildew growth. Our team can help you identify the source of the odor and provide a solution.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
Water stains can show water damage or leaks in your property. Don't ignore these stains, as they can lead to further damage and safety hazards. Our team can help you identify the source of the stain and provide a solution.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or moisture accumulation. Don't ignore these issues, as they can lead to further damage and safety hazards.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and provide a solution.
Unusual Sounds or Leaks
Unusual sounds or leaks can show water damage or issues with your plumbing system. Don't ignore these issues, as they can lead to further damage and safety hazards.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and provide a solution.
Mold or Mildew Growth
Mold or mildew growth can show moisture accumulation in your property. Don't ignore these growths, as they can lead to health hazards and further damage. Our team can help you identify the source of the growth and provide a solution.
Water Damage on Your Property's Surface
Water damage on your property's surface can show flooding or water accumulation. Don't ignore these issues, as they can lead to further damage and safety hazards. Our team can help you identify the source of the issue and provide a solution.
Emergency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water spill (less than 1 inch deep) | Yes | No | DIY methods can effectively handle small spills. |
| Large water spill (over 2 inches deep) | No | Yes | Large spills need professional equipment and expertise to prevent further damage. |
| Water damage in a confined space (e.g., crawl space or attic) | No | Yes | Confined spaces need specialized equipment and safety precautions to prevent further damage and health hazards. |
| Water damage caused by a burst pipe or appliance failure | No | Yes | Burst pipes and appliance failures need immediate attention to prevent further damage and safety hazards. |
| Water damage in a high-traffic area (e.g., living room or kitchen) | No | Yes | High-traffic areas need prompt attention to prevent further damage and safety hazards. |
| Water damage caused by a natural disaster (e.g., flood or hurricane) | No | Yes | Natural disasters need professional expertise and equipment to prevent further damage and safety hazards. |

Emergency Water Extraction Cost In North Olmsted, OH
The cost of emergency water extraction services var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in North Olmsted, OH. Prices can range from $500 to $2,500 or more. Our team will provide a detailed estimate after assessing the damage and developing a customized plan.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 - $1,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, and equipment needed.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$200 - $1,000 | Size of affected area, equipment needed, and duration of drying process. |
| Final Inspection and Cleaning | $100 - $500 | Size of affected area, equipment needed, and complexity of cleaning process. |
| Equipment Rental | $100 - $500 | Duration of rental, equipment type, and rental company fees. |
| Debris Removal | $200 - $1,000 | Size of debris, equipment needed, and disposal costs. |
| Disinfection and Sanitizing | $100 - $500 | Size of affected area, equipment needed, and complexity of disinfection process. |
